There are plenty of reasons to want a business valuation, besides just selling a business or transferring its ownership. Maybe you're in the midst of estate planning, tax reporting, or drafting employee stock ownership plans, or stating a value for shareholder buy-sell agreements. Whether you're donating to charity and want to qualify for deductions or conducting business planning for the future, it's hard if not impossible to do without a business appraisal so you know where you are now - the first step in figuring out how to get where you want to be.

Business appraisals are also required under less favorable circumstances, like shareholder disputes, pending litigation, divorce, or death. Whatever the purpose, the expert handling your valuation should be informed, so they can help you make the best decision possible.

The true market value of a company is found in more than just its balance sheets. Numerous documents are needed for thorough business appraisals, including tax returns, inventory lists, liabilities, profit and loss statements, descriptions of products and services, and information about intangible assets. You may also be asked for copies of any projections formulated during business planning.

Formal business appraisals can be a powerful tool, especially if you're planning on transferring ownership or selling a business in the near future. To improve your company's value over time, try to reduce business risks, increase your cash flow, and strengthen your growth prospects.

Regardless of your upcoming plans, it's always important for a business owner to know their company's value. In fact, it's a good idea to schedule business appraisals every other year for an updated value estimate that's reliable.
